In a futuristic desert hamlet, a ruthless town boss lynches a falsely accused Native American teen, setting the stage for revolt and a clash with a troubled, drunken sheriff.
1990
2014
2001
2008
2009
2000
1993
1975
2018
1955
1996
1982
1980
1959
2017
1974
2007